Paul Junior Blair's Obituary
Paul Blair, age 86, of Cincinnati, Iowa, died Thursday, January 2, 2014 at his home in Cincinnati. He was born the son of John and Bessie (Moore) Blair on June 10, 1927 in Egypt, Iowa. He received his education in the Mystic Community Schools.On January 5, 1950, Paul was united in marriage to Katherine 'Katy' Blair in Altoona, Iowa. He served his country with United States Army from November of 1951 until his honorable discharge in August of 1953 for which he received many commendations. Paul worked for many years at the Ford Motor Company in Des Moines, Iowa and later Ford Implement also in Des Moines. He was a member of the Cincinnati United Methodist Church and the American Legion in Centerville, Iowa.
